Upgraded to 7.2.2 on my mac. And took an subscription account at 1password. Now I have 2 vaults on my IPAD and Iphone. Primary syncing on dropbox and a personal vault. Seems it shows both so everything is twice in my 1password. On my mac I have only 1 vault (personal). I deleted the old app. The sync tab in settings is gone, but it seems to sync with the phone and Ipad. But as I said everything doubled on my Ipad and Iphone. The personal vault has I believe the right number of entries. And I want that to sync with iphone and ipad through dropbox. How do I clean things up? And how do I make my sync process more transparent?

    Primary is the old vault, carried over from the licenced version. Personal is the new vault, part of the subscription. Things seem to be OK, with the Personal vault having all your items.

    If you are happy with the personal vaults, you can just delete the primary vault. Best way to do that is Under Preferences > Advanced, uncheck the box saying "allow creation of vaults outside accounts".

    With the subscription, syncing is automatic through 1password.com, so there is no sync option shown.

    Welcome to the forum, @RobV74! I'm sorry for the trouble. Using the instructions to migrate your data, the final step is to remove the older, standalone Primary vault on your other devices (iPad and iPhone).

    The sync process should be as transparent as it gets: no more need for sync keychains in Dropbox or iCloud, you just sign into your 1password.com account on any device you want to use 1Password on...and it works. :) Let us know how you get on!
